Pursuant to Local Ordinance No. 10628-18. there is a $25.00 non-refundable fee for applications filed 30 days or greater in advance of the event date. Applications filed less than 30 days in advance of the event date will not be accepted. 2. All residents within the affected area must be notified of this event. The APPLICANT must obtain signatures from at least 10 residents that reside along the closed right-of-way and make an attempt to notify all other affected residents. APPLICANTS must include a copy of a brochure or letter of invitation distributed to all affected neighbors describing the event purpose, date, and time. 3. The APPLICANT is responsible. prior to the event, for determining if there are any affected residents that need assistance accessing their residence. The APPLICANT is responsible for providing said resident(s) access or transportation to their property. 4. The cones will be delivered to the APPLICANTSs address. The APPLICANT assumes full responsibility for clean-up and assures the City that all cones will be maintained and returned undamaged. The APPLICANT will be liable for the replacement cost of $50.00 per cone as a result of any missing or damaged cones. 5. Block parties must end by 8:00 p.m. 6. A street will be blocked off from intersection to intersection only. No half -blocks or alleys can be blocked off. 7. The Special Events Committee reserves the right to deny any block party application based on traffic and speed limit records. No street may be closed with a speed limit over 30 MPH or considered to be a major arterial. 8. The Special Events Committee reserves the right to deny any block party application based on information gathered from the South Bend Police Department or other sources. 9. The APPLICANT agrees to allow residents that live on the above -referenced block access in and out of the restricted area as needed. • 10. The APPLICANT agrees to abide by all terms and conditions of the South Bend Municipal Code and Board of Public Works' policy adopted in Resolution No. 10628-18 on December, 11, 2018. 11. Notification of approval/denial of this request will be issued by return of this form, upon signed authorization by the Board of Public Works. 12. The City of South Bend Noise Ordinance is in effect at all hours. Between the hours of 11:00 p.m. and 7:00 a.m. certain noises are particularly prohibited. These include operating stereos, speakers, musical instruments, and other sound reproduction devices if audible fifty (50) feet away, as well as shouting, yelling, hooting, whistling, or singing in the streets in a manner to disturb the peace (Municipal Code 13-57). 0 . SOUTH BEND, IN 46617 OF 71-1212/712 DATE ( Awq -_ M. 5317 $ a S- o0 DOLLARS 4M4 Fasank SOUTH BEN(o/ [{ADIAM MEMO (,/ M 0 0 • SPECIAL REQUEST OF NEIGHBORS NEAR PARKOVASH PARK What: Special Event "Parkovash Band and Friends at Parkovash Park" When: Saturday, August 23, 2025 4-8pm Where: Parkovash Park Who: a North Shore Triangle Neighborhood Association event Background Information/The Vision The North Shore Triangle Neighborhood Association was approached bya local70-80's cover band, Parkovash, that originated in the North Shore Triangteto reunite and perform a free, early - evening, family -friendly (no -alcohol) concert forthe neighborhood in Parkovash Park. The NSTNA Board of Directors voted favorablyto pursue permission from South Bend Venues Parks and Arts (SBVPA) to host a special event. And it seems based on the input of NST neighbors that there is support for such an event. However, we would like to have your feedback specifically as a near- neighborto the park. Schedule • 12-4 pm Set-up (picnic tables and chairs, stage area/Boomer, trash receptacles, etc.) 4-6 pm Food Truck(s) available for pick-up of pre -orders & walk-up orders Begin street/intersection closures —full or partial. 4-5 pm Warm-up featuring musical talent f rom NST neighborhood. 5-8 pm Featured band "Parkovash" performs 8-9 pm Clean-up & event tear -down Bathroom facilities will be available at the Unity Garden sight (Angela Hit[), neighbors' own homes, and anypark-adjacent neighbor wishing to provide access (please notify North ShoreTnan tg e(agmail.com if you are interested in this). Special Considerations We are requesting permission from the Board of Public Works to have some partial and some full closures of intersections —intersections that are either adjacent or in close proximity to the park. We need to take precautions against anyone attempting to drive into (or near) the park during the event. We expect property owners and their vehicles will maintain access to their property throughout the duration of the event. Inconvenience will be minimized as we maximize the safety of those attending the event. Here is what we are requesting: Rationale: Parkovash Park has unique vulnerabilities for Jar er special public events (100-300 • people) such as... Hillcrest Hill as it descends alongthe east side of the park and hillsidetheatre seating Adjacency to a main neighborhood thoroughfare (Lafayette Blvd) Adjacency to un-improved intersection at Lafayette Blvd & Parkovash (main pedestrian feeder route to the park) 1. [Full Closure] SW corner immediately adjacent to Parkovash Park... - Parkovash Ave @ Lafayette Blvd - Lafayette Blvd @ Parkovash Ave Note: This would require 2 blockades. 2. [Partia[Closure] NW intersection nearest to Parkovash Park... - Lafayette Blvd @ Ostemo St Note: Allow no vehicles to proceed south on Lafayette toward Parkovash Park. Vehicles retain egress/ingress to Ostemo Place. 3. [Effectively a Full Closure] SE 3-way intersection adjacent to Parkovash Park... • Hillcrest Avenue @ Parkovash St Note: Allow no vehicles to proceed left to Parkovash St nor northbound up Hillcrest Ave (hill). 4. [Partial Closure] NE 3-way intersection nearest to Parkovash Park... - Hillcrest Avenue @ Pokagon St Note: Allow no vehicles to proceed south along Hillcrest Avenue (hill). However, retain ingress/egress at intersection of Pokagon St and Hillcrest Ave. Please let us know as an adjacent neighbor to the park if you are supportive of this event as described above or if you have any concerns or questions.
